3  There are various degrees of hearing loss  Slight  Mild  Moderate  Severe  Profound Hearing Loss - Degree

4  Normal –10 to 15  Slight 16 to 25  Mild 26 to 40  Moderate 41 to 55  Moderately severe 56 to 70  Severe 71 to 90  Profound 91+ Hearing Loss – Range (db – HL)

5  Conductive  Limited transmittal of sound from outer to inner ear  Often corrected by medical or surgical procedures  Sensorineural  Damage to the inner ear or nerve pathway from inner ear to the brain  Most common type of permanent hearing loss  Mixed hearing loss  Combination of Conductive and Sensorineural hearing loss Hearing Loss - Types

7  Things to consider  Do you use sign language interpreters  Do you need an amplification system  How do you take notes in class  Are there videos/audio podcasts in the course Accommodations for Education

8  Request sign language interpreters  Setup of services takes time  Provide schedule of classes  Service is expensive so please inform services providers  If you withdraw from classes  Change courses and/or time Sign Language Interpreters

9  Some schools/colleges may have generic amplification systems available  Customized amplifiers are not generally provided  Seek out services from vocational rehabilitation agencies for personalized devices Amplification systems

10  Peer note takers  Access to information on Learning management systems Note taking

11  Closed captioned videos  YouTube  Instructor created videos  Pod casts  Transcripts Audio/Video Instructions

12  It is important to understand how your hearing loss is affecting you  Who can help  What tools and resources are available  Contact Disability Services within the college Conclusion
